What MITRE ATT&CK T1055.011: Extra Window Memory Injection (Enterprise Tactic TA0005 - Defense Evasion / TA0004 - Privilege Escalation) requires

MITRE ATT&CK T1055.011 (Extra Window Memory Injection) is an Enterprise Defense Evasion and Privilege Escalation sub-technique of T1055 (Process Injection). Adversaries may inject malicious code into process via Extra Window Memory (EWM) in order to evade process-based defenses as well as possibly elevate privileges. EWM injection is a method of executing arbitrary code in the address space of a separate live process. Before creating a window, graphical Windows-based processes must prescribe to or register a windows class, which stipulate appearance and behavior (via windows procedures, which are functions that handle input/output of data). Affected platforms: Windows. MITRE-documented mitigations include M1040 Behavior Prevention on Endpoint. The Center for Threat-Informed Defense maps this technique to NIST SP 800-53 Rev 5 controls AC-02, AC-03, AC-05, AC-06, CM-05, CM-06, IA-02, SC-07.
